Analysis

In 2024, financing of social security benefits in oecd member countries — tax in Austria stood at 15.61 Percentage of GDP.

The figure is up 4.5% on the previous year and up 5.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, financing of social security benefits in oecd member countries — tax in Austria peaked at 15.66 Percentage of GDP in 2020 and was at its lowest, 8.39 Percentage of GDP, in 1965.

That places Austria 3rd out of 33 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the top 10%.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 60 years of available data.
